Exa-Dune -- Flexible PDE Solvers, Numerical Methods and Applications

Bastian P, Altenbernd M, Dreier N, Engwer C, Fahlke J, Fritze R, Geveler M, Göddeke D, Iliev O, Ippisch O, Mohring J, Müthing S, Ohlberger M, Ribbrock D, Shegunov N, Turek S

Forschungsartikel (Buchbeitrag) | Peer reviewed

Zusammenfassung

In the Exa-Dune project we have developed, implemented and optimised numerical algorithms and software for the scalable solution of partial differential equations (PDEs) on future exascale systems exhibiting a heterogeneous massively parallel architecture. In order to cope with the increased probability of hardware failures, one aim of the project was to add flexible, application-oriented resilience capabilities into the framework. Continuous improvement of the underlying hardware-oriented numerical methods have included GPU-based sparse approximate inverses, matrix-free sum-factorisation for high-order discontinuous Galerkin discretisations as well as partially matrix-free preconditioners. On top of that, additional scalability is facilitated by exploiting massive coarse grained parallelism offered by multiscale and uncertainty quantification methods where we have focused on the adaptive choice of the coarse/fine scale and the overlap region as well as the combination of local reduced basis multiscale methods and the multilevel Monte-Carlo algorithm. Finally, some of the concepts are applied in a land-surface model including subsurface flow and surface runoff.

Details zur Publikation

Herausgeber*innenBungartz Hans-Joachim, Reiz Severin. Uekermann Benjamin, Neumann Philipp, Nagel Wolfgang E
BuchtitelSoftware for Exascale Computing - SPPEXA 2016-2019
Seitenbereich225-269
VerlagSpringer International Publishing
ErscheinungsortCham
Titel der ReiheLNCSE
Nr. in Reihe136
StatusVeröffentlicht
Veröffentlichungsjahr2020
Sprache, in der die Publikation verfasst istEnglisch
ISBN978-3-030-47956-5
DOI10.1007/978-3-030-47956-5_9
Link zum Volltexthttps://doi.org/10.1007/978-3-030-47956-5_9

Autor*innen der Universität Münster

Dreier, Nils-Arne
Professur für Anwendungen von partiellen Differentialgleichungen (Prof. Engwer)
Engwer, Christian
Professur für Anwendungen von partiellen Differentialgleichungen (Prof. Engwer)
Center for Nonlinear Science (CeNoS)
Fahlke, Jorrit
Professur für Anwendungen von partiellen Differentialgleichungen (Prof. Engwer)
Fritze, René
Professur für Angewandte Mathematik, insbesondere Numerik (Prof. Ohlberger)
Ohlberger, Mario
Professur für Angewandte Mathematik, insbesondere Numerik (Prof. Ohlberger)
Center for Nonlinear Science (CeNoS)
Center for Multiscale Theory and Computation (CMTC)